Second sheriff's deputy tests positive for COVID-19

 

Last updated 4/8/2020 at 3:22pm



Will County Sheriff Mike Kelley has announced he second positive COVID-19 case has been confirmed within the sheriff’s office.

The male deputy called in sick on March 27 with coronavirus-like symptoms.

He self-quarantined at home and went for testing. He received his positive results after 10 days.

The deputy is currently assigned to the Will County Courthouse and travels throughout the courthouse during his daily duties. Since his self-quarantine, 13 days ago, there have been no other reported courthouse deputies or employees with symptoms.

The sheriff’s office reported its first deputy with COVID-19 on April 6. He remains at home and is recovering.
